import logging
from OCC.Core.TCollection import TCollection_ExtendedString
from OCC.Core.TDF import TDF_ChildIterator
from OCC.Core.TDocStd import TDocStd_Document
from OCC.Core.XCAFApp import XCAFApp_Application_GetApplication
from OCC.Core.XCAFDoc import (XCAFDoc_DocumentTool_ShapeTool,
XCAFDoc_DocumentTool_ColorTool,
XCAFDoc_DocumentTool_LayerTool,
XCAFDoc_DocumentTool_MaterialTool)
logger = logging.getLogger(__name__)
logger.setLevel(logging.DEBUG) # set to DEBUG | INFO | ERROR
class TreeModel():
"""XCAF Tree Model of heirarchical CAD assembly data."""
def __init__(self, title):
# Create the application and document
doc = TDocStd_Document(TCollection_ExtendedString(title))
app = XCAFApp_Application_GetApplication()
app.NewDocument(TCollection_ExtendedString("MDTV-CAF"), doc)
self.app = app
self.doc = doc
# Initialize tools
self.shape_tool = XCAFDoc_DocumentTool_ShapeTool(doc.Main())
self.shape_tool.SetAutoNaming(True)
self.color_tool = XCAFDoc_DocumentTool_ColorTool(doc.Main())
self.layer_tool = XCAFDoc_DocumentTool_LayerTool(doc.Main())
self.l_materials = XCAFDoc_DocumentTool_MaterialTool(doc.Main())
self.allChildLabels = []
def getChildLabels(self, label):
"""Return list of child labels directly below label."""
itlbl = TDF_ChildIterator(label, True)
childlabels = []
while itlbl.More():
childlabels.append(itlbl.Value())
itlbl.Next()
return childlabels
def getAllChildLabels(self, label, first=True):
"""Return list of all child labels (recursively) below label.
This doesn't find anything at the second level down because
the component labels of root do not have children, but rather
they have references."""
print("Entering 'getAllChildLabels'")
if first:
self.allChildLabels = []
childLabels = self.getChildLabels(label)
print(f"len(childLabels) = {len(childLabels)}")
self.allChildLabels += childLabels
print(f"len(allChildLabels) = {len(self.allChildLabels)}")
for lbl in childLabels:
self.getAllChildLabels(lbl, first=False)
return self.allChildLabels
def saveDoc(self, filename):
"""Save doc to file (for educational purposes) (not working yet)
"""
logger.debug("Saving doc to file")
savefilename = TCollection_ExtendedString(filename)
self.app.SaveAs(self.doc, savefilename)
